I just looked through your token baloons. Every single one I saw said "dies". This includes that sacrificing them works since "dies" is a ceywork that refers to a creature entering the graveyard from the battlefield. Or wich cards are we talking about?
If a creature is destroyed or sacrificed it "dies".

MartialArt says... #7
And yes exiling wouldn't trigger it since dying requires entering the graveyard from the battlefield. But if its exiled it leaves the battlefield and enters the exiled zone not the graveyard zone.
Please note. If an ability like Rest in Peace replaces the entering of the graveyard zone the creature does in fact not die since it never enters the graveyard.
And please note that tokens do die. They enter the graveyard from play but vanish from the game right after this.

NoSoyYucateco says... #9
Rather than Yavimaya Elder (which is a great card), I would put in Farhaven Elf, Solemn Simulacrum, or Yavimaya Dryad. The Dryad is nice in Ezuri because of that forestwalk--you stack her up with counters, then swing at another green player. Elder is still fantastic, and if you can find space for him as well, I'd say do it, but it's important to note that he puts lands in your hand rather than on the field. This effect is still useful, but it works better with cards like Burgeoning and Exploration.

Now I have a suggestion regarding you speed.
Since you will now likely have more ramp I suggest to cut the following lands for others. Why? Because they come into play tapped wich can slow you down. Put some lands in instead that come into play untapped instead for more constant speed. And with only 2 colors you dont need too much mana fixing either.
Simic Growth Chamber, Simic Guildgate, Thornwood Falls, Vivid Creek, Vivid Grove.
I would even cut Evolving Wilds and Terramorphic Expanse for this reason. Remember: You only play 2 colors, so having enough colored mana in the right colors shouldn't be the problem if you include ramp as well.

Agreed on replacing the tapped lands for more basics. Since most of your ramp is happening in green, though, it's a good idea to include a higher ratio of Forests to Islands. Nothing worse than having a Sakura-Tribe Elder in your opening hand but no green mana to drop him.
Misty Rainforest should be included to grab your Breeding Pool, but it is pricy. The good news is, you can legally include any fetch that gets a forest or an island, so cheaper ones like Windswept Heath do the same thing.
